CompoundAce(AceFlags, Int32, CompoundAceType, SecurityIdentifier) Konstruktor

Definition

Initierar en ny instans av CompoundAce klassen.

public:
 CompoundAce(System::Security::AccessControl::AceFlags flags, int accessMask, System::Security::AccessControl::CompoundAceType compoundAceType, System::Security::Principal::SecurityIdentifier ^ sid);
public CompoundAce(System.Security.AccessControl.AceFlags flags, int accessMask, System.Security.AccessControl.CompoundAceType compoundAceType, System.Security.Principal.SecurityIdentifier sid);
new System.Security.AccessControl.CompoundAce : System.Security.AccessControl.AceFlags * int * System.Security.AccessControl.CompoundAceType * System.Security.Principal.SecurityIdentifier -> System.Security.AccessControl.CompoundAce
Public Sub New (flags As AceFlags, accessMask As Integer, compoundAceType As CompoundAceType, sid As SecurityIdentifier)

Parametrar

flags
AceFlags

Innehåller flaggor som anger information om arv, arvsspridning och granskningsvillkor för den nya Access Control Entry (ACE).

accessMask
Int32

Åtkomstmasken för ACE.

compoundAceType
CompoundAceType

Ett värde från CompoundAceType uppräkningen.

sid
SecurityIdentifier

Associerad SecurityIdentifier med det nya ACE.

Gäller för